South Carolina LB Jalen Dread will not be back for a third season with the Gamecocks.

Dread posted a thank you note to South Carolina coach Will Muschamp on Twitter which he revealed he would finishing his career at another school.

Dread, from Foley, Ala., was rated the No. 42 inside linebacker and No. 35 Alabama according to the 247Sports Composite. He played on special teams a freshman in 2015, but did not see any action this past season.

Transfers are common after a change in coaching staffs. The Gamecocks have now experienced five transfers following Muschamp’s first season in Columbia.
